“Recommended: Yes, for those seeking a unique Eastern European culinary experience, albeit at a premium price. Overall: A delightful discovery offering exceptional flavors, though significantly pricier than other options. Snapshot: Food: 5/5 Drink: NA Vibe: NA Service: 5/5 Value: 2/5 Family-Friendly: NA Highlights: Perfect For: Sampling gourmet Eastern European flavors Don't Miss: The expertly prepared chicken sandwich Bonus Tip: Be prepared for a higher price, especially if adding sides All The Details: On a visit to Counter Weight Brewing Co. in Cheshire, the Smetana Food Truck caught our attention. Despite being the most expensive option in the area, with the chicken sandwich alone priced at $18 (and sides starting at $7), we decided to try it. The sandwich was delicious, but when considering a complete meal with a side, the cost for one person reaches about $25 before tip and drinks. This pricing is notably higher compared to other popular food trucks where a chicken sandwich ranges from $12-$14, and sides are around $4. The quality of the food was impressive, and the staff were exceptionally friendly, but the cost is a significant factor. Spending over $50 for two meals without drinks at a local brewery feels steep. While the food quality and friendly service make me want to support them, the high prices have me considering a sit-down dinner at a local restaurant instead for a similar cost.“
